[edit]DescriptionEcoli metapopulation.jpg | E. coli Metapopulation for an array of 85 (only 10 are shown) Micro Habitat Patches (MHPs) for 7 hours in time. Frames (taken every 10 minutes) are stack from top to bottom as a kymograph. Cells are expressing green fluorescent protein through a high copy plasmid. Left pannel: original data of fluorescent intensity. Right Pannel: intra MHP averaged fluorescent intensity for each MHP. Color map ranges from red (~ 10.000 cels) to blue (few cells). MHPs are 100 microns wide and 25 microns deep. 2 micron-wide corridors 50 micron long connect MHPs as a one dimensional patchy landscape. |
